Gloucester to welcome talented poets at 2018 Poetry Festival

Some of the leading poets in the country will be appearing at this year’s Gloucester Poetry Festival, which gets underway on Tuesday 9th October.

Event organiser Zack Dicks has been working hard to build on the success of last year’s festival and says the line-up for the 2018 event will give visitors a real insight into the world of poetry.

He said: “Obviously Cheltenham is very well-known for all the great festivals and cultural events, so I wanted to do something similar here in Gloucester. There was a gap in the market and that’s what gave me the inspiration to launch the Gloucester Poetry Festival.
“I quickly discovered that there were a lot of people in Gloucester that were really interested in the festival, from fans of the written word to talented poets. The feedback we received from last year’s event was so positive so we’re hopeful that the 2018 festival will be a real success for the city of Gloucester.”

Zack has lived in Gloucester all his life but credits his travels beyond as a point that encouraged maturity which dramatically altered his poetry as a result. He first started performing in public in 2016 but has subsequently gone on to establish extensive links internationally.

He founded the Gloucester Poetry Society as well as the Gloucester Poetry Festival. He continued: “Poetry is for everyone, I’m really keen to get that message across. The great thing about the Gloucester Poetry Festival is it gives people a voice, people who may have never had the confidence to get up and read their poetry before. As well as keen amateur poets we’ll also be hosting some of the most well-known and talented poets in the country.

“The festival is all about creating a fun and relaxed atmosphere, a place that’s open for all. There’s only one event that charges an entry fee and that’s a very small amount. Every other event is completely free of charge, I want to make the festival as accessible as possible to everyone.

“Last year we had a lot of first time performers, it was so pleasing to see so many people get up and give it a go. The emphasis is on bringing people together and sharing our love of the written word.

“I want to build the festival year on year. We’ve had a lot of interest so far, both locally and nationally so it’s important we’re ambitious and look to the future.”
